What does an Imaging Account Manager do?

An Imaging Account Manager is responsible for managing sales and relationships with clients who need imaging solutions, such as medical imaging equipment or document imaging services. Their role includes understanding client needs, recommending suitable imaging products or services, negotiating contracts, and ensuring customer satisfaction. They often work closely with technical teams to coordinate installations and provide training or support. Imaging Account Managers play a key role in both acquiring new business and maintaining long-term client partnerships.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Imaging Account Manager?

To thrive as an Imaging Account Manager, you need a solid background in medical imaging technology, sales expertise, and a relevant bachelor’s degree (often in business or healthcare). Familiarity with CRM software, PACS (Picture Archiving and Communication Systems), and certifications in medical device sales are typically expected. Strong interpersonal skills, negotiation abilities, and the capacity to build long-term client relationships set top performers apart. These skills ensure effective promotion of imaging solutions, successful client partnerships, and achievement of sales targets in a competitive healthcare market.

How does an Imaging Account Manager typically collaborate with healthcare providers and internal teams to drive sales success?

Imaging Account Managers work closely with healthcare providers, such as hospitals and clinics, to understand their imaging equipment needs and recommend suitable solutions. They also coordinate with internal teams like product specialists, technical support, and service engineers to ensure seamless product demonstrations, installations, and after-sales support. Effective collaboration is key, as it helps address client concerns promptly and fosters strong, long-term business relationships. Regular communication and teamwork are essential to achieving sales targets and ensuring customer satisfaction.

Job description

Job Description SummaryAs the Imaging Account Manager, you will own and drive the sales strategy of the diagnostic imaging portfolio of accounts for the Southwestern Ohio territory.
GE HealthCare is a leading global medical technology and digital solutions innovator. Our purpose is to create a world where healthcare has no limits. Unlock your ambition, turn ideas into world-changing realities, and join an organization where every voice makes a difference, and every difference builds a healthier world.Job Description

Responsibilities

  • Cultivate andmaintainstrong relationships with healthcare stakeholders within hospital, physicianpracticeand imaging center account service lines (Radiology, Cardiology, Oncology, OperatingRoom& Women's Health) toidentifyqualified leads, grow market share and increase revenue, and reduce customer attrition.

  • Deliver on quarterly & annual orders and revenue sales targets; maximize profit margin on equipment and service contract sales.

  • Leverage diagnostic imaging product knowledge in MRI, X-ray, CT, Interventional Radiology & Cardiology, Mammography, Nuclear Medicine & PET-CTto drive funnel growth for the region.

  • Demonstrateexpertiseincustomers'installed base and develop technology & capital plans that map with their annual budget process.

  • Collaborate with the account community team to drive closure with site visits and co-developed negotiation strategies.

  • Reduce cycle time byleveragingSalesforce.com (CRM tool) to track customer and account activity, to map visibility and drive market share, and to prioritize sales funnel.

Qualifications

  • Bachelor's degree and a minimum of 7 years of experience selling capital equipment to health systems and/or hospitals; OR Bachelor's Degree & a graduate of GE HealthCare CLP ORHS/GED & 10 years of experience.

  • Demonstrated experience presenting complex information both verbally and written to decision makers.

  • Must live in the territory and be willing to travel within the territory.

Desired Qualifications

  • Diagnostic Imaging Experience (MR, CT, PET, NUC, X-Ray and/or Mammography)
